Current data evidence shows SFAS is making an important impact in the 35 schools where SFAS programming has been implemented. 

After two full years of operation, statistics show that the Success for All Students initiative is truly making a positive impact on students and families.  Data is collected and results are measured using School Discipline Records (SDR), Georgia Student Health Survey (GSHS), Youth Risk Behavior Survey (YRBS), Juvenile Court Records (JCR), and Success for All Students Treatment Records (treatment records).


  • 45% reduction in school fights on high school campuses (school discipline reports).

  • 19% reduction in marijuana use in the past 30 days (GSHS or YRBS).

  • 12% reduction in alcohol use in the past 30 days (GSHS or YRBS).

  • Exceeded four-year goal of providing 400 students school-based mental health services. As of January 31, 2011, SFAS has provided 566 students school-based mental health services (treatment records).

  • 38% decrease in students on juvenile probation (juvenile court records).

  • 22% decrease in discipline events among students who have completed treatment plan under school-based mental health services (treatment records/GSU data sheets).
